Output 32216b17cf8dcb30d001f01e08a4a51549a6fc693fd5dd1509bd02e2dae96ce4:5

value
402969533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b0d97c321452b434d15d3a0b68371abcbef7e9a OP_EQUAL
address
3P7s14zeNAcwDirJ68NxiAxYpKSfVCu7FN
transaction
32216b17cf8dcb30d001f01e08a4a51549a6fc693fd5dd1509bd02e2dae96ce4
confirmations
423660
spent
true